Precious metals markets got hammered earlier this week asinterest rates continued their relentless march higher. The 10-year Treasury note recorded its highest yieldsince 2007. Meanwhile, the average conventional 30-year mortgage rate surged to7.31% -- a level not seen since 2000. Higher rates are putting pressure on housing andfinancial markets. (IDEX Online) - US consumers will spend a record $6.4bn on jewelry this Valentine's Day according to a new NRF survey.
